Huawei P30 Sells Out Fast: Budget Smartphone Under €110 in High Demand

April 11, 2026 Dr. Michael Lee – Health Editor Health

The market is currently seeing a frantic liquidation of the Huawei P30, with units dropping below the €110 threshold. While consumer blogs are framing this as a “bargain,” anyone who has spent time in a SOC or a hardware lab knows that “cheap” in the legacy Android ecosystem usually translates to “unpatched security debt.”

The Tech TL;DR:

  • Hardware Value: High SoC-to-price ratio, but severely hampered by outdated firmware and lack of modern security patches.
  • Security Risk: Massive attack surface due to outdated Android kernels and the geopolitical “blacklisting” of Huawei’s ecosystem.
  • Enterprise Verdict: Strictly a “burner” or lab-testing device; unfit for any production environment requiring SOC 2 compliance or end-to-end encryption.

The surge in demand for a device released years ago isn’t about performance—it’s about the desperation for affordable hardware in an era of inflationary pricing. However, deploying a P30 in 2026 is less about “saving money” and more about accepting a specific set of architectural vulnerabilities. From a Principal Engineer’s perspective, we aren’t looking at a smartphone; we are looking at a legacy endpoint with a dwindling support lifecycle. The primary problem here is the security gap: the delta between the device’s last official security patch and the current landscape of zero-day exploits targeting the ARM architecture.

The Hardware Spec Breakdown: Efficiency vs. Obsolescence

To understand why the P30 still attracts buyers, we have to glance at the Kirin 980. For its time, it was a masterclass in SoC integration. But in the context of 2026, the benchmarks tell a story of diminishing returns. When compared to modern entry-level chips, the P30 struggles with thermal throttling during sustained NPU loads and its RAM management is archaic compared to the virtual memory swapping seen in current Android 15+ builds.

The Security Post-Mortem: Why “Cheap” is Expensive

The real issue isn’t the hardware; it’s the software decay. According to the NIST Cybersecurity Framework, the ability to apply timely patches is a cornerstone of risk management. The P30 exists in a blind spot. As of the geopolitical constraints surrounding Huawei, the delivery of security updates has grow erratic or non-existent for many regions.

“Deploying legacy hardware like the P30 in a corporate environment is effectively inviting a man-in-the-middle attack. Without current kernel patches, the device is susceptible to known heap overflow vulnerabilities that have long been mitigated in newer ARM iterations.” — Marcus Thorne, Lead Security Researcher at OpenCVD

If you’re attempting to harden these devices, you’ll locate that the bootloader restrictions produce custom ROMs a nightmare. For those who insist on using these for basic API testing or as secondary nodes, you can at least audit the open ports. Run a quick nmap scan to see what’s leaking from your “budget” device:

# Scanning the P30 on the local network to identify open ports and potential vulnerabilities nmap -sV -p 1-65535 -T4 192.168.1.15 --script=vuln

The results usually reveal a terrifying amount of noise. When the blast radius of a single compromised device can lead to lateral movement across a corporate VLAN, the €110 price tag becomes an expensive mistake. The Implementation Reality: Ecosystem Fragmentation

Beyond the security risks, there is the “Google Gap.” The lack of seamless GMS (Google Mobile Services) integration on newer Huawei iterations—and the aging versions on the P30—creates a fragmented user experience. We are seeing a shift toward open-source alternatives and decentralized app stores, but the latency involved in sideloading APKs is a productivity killer for any power user.

From a technical standpoint, the P30’s lack of a modern NPU (Neural Processing Unit) means it cannot handle on-device LLM execution. While the world is moving toward local AI inference for privacy and speed, the P30 is stuck in the cloud-dependency era. You cannot run a quantized Llama-3 model on this hardware without seeing the device hit thermal limits within minutes.
